The ceramic pot looks small but it holds a little over 2 cups of liquid or a fondue recipe with 16oz of cheese. The instructions say that it should be immersed in water for 2 hours before use. I don't know if it's a one-time thing or it has to be done before EACH use. Since it's not a lot of work, I immerse it in water before each use just to be safe. There are holes at the base of the feet where water can get into the interior of the pot - which is probably what prevents the pot from cracking due to heat. I cook the fondue in a nonstick pot and transfer it in the ceramic fondue pot just before serving. The tea light does a good job of keeping the fondue hot and in the liquid state. Even with the traditional Swiss fondue pots, cheese tends to burn/form a ball close to the heat source, so I give the fondue a little swirl with my bread every now and then. In the end, my husband and I were able to eat only half of the fondue - so this size pot can definitely feed 4 people. I covered the leftover fondue (still in the ceramic pot) with a cling wrap and stored it in the fridge. To eat it again, I heated the entire thing in the microwave a minute at a time, 2 to 3 times, giving it a swirl with a spoon after each minute.
